Give Emotional Support Animals: Dog: the same rights as Physical Support Animals

Rejected 21 signatures

What the petition asks

We all recognise physical disabilities and why physical disabilities need support dogs.
We would like the Government to recognise the Emotional disabilities and understand why Emotional disabilities need Support dogs too. No discrimination.
Research shows animals regulate a persons internal emotional system. Studies show Emotional support from dogs enables people to be calmed, able to manage emotions, to move forward in tasks they previously could not do.

Adults & Children work with my Emotional Support Dogs constantly proved successful. Traumatised Children talked, Manic Children are calmed. Dissociative Adults don't dissociate, they stay present. The dog is representative of a neutral safe person.

No Emotional discrimination.
